### 1. Understanding the Basics
**Definition**: A Sankey chart visually represents the flow of elements – often material, energy, or people – between different entities. Key elements include nodes and links, where nodes represent data “sources” and “sinks,” and links illustrate the flow between these nodes.
**Importance**: The primary value of a Sankey diagram lies in its ability to convey multiple layers of relationships within a dataset efficiently. This makes it an indispensable tool for organizations and experts looking to visualize dynamic processes in a comprehensible manner.

### 3. Designing Your Sankey Chart
**Layout and Node Placement**: Arrange nodes in a logical layout that reflects the data flow. A clear, readable layout ensures that the viewer can easily follow the streams. Opt for a hierarchical or linear arrangement to highlight the primary paths of the data flow.
**Color and Weight Utilization**: Employ color to distinguish between various categories of data flow, and use varying link thickness and opacity to reflect the magnitude of the flow. This not only enhances visual aesthetics but also aids in quickly identifying the most significant pathways and trends.

### 5. Best Practices for Effective Communication
**Focus on Clarity and Simplicity**: Avoid congestion on your chart. Maintain a balance between having enough detail to convey the information and enough simplicity to facilitate comprehension. This includes keeping text labels as concise as possible without compromising clarity.
**Guide the Reader**: Use guides or arrows to help viewers follow the data flow more easily. This especially applies to intricate flows where multiple pathways converge and diverge.
**Interactivity**: Leverage interactive elements such as tooltips, clickable nodes, or zoom functions, especially for digital charts. These features can provide additional context and enable users to explore the data in more depth.
